move stuff around
This commit is contained in:
3
gallery-dl/.gitignore
vendored
3
gallery-dl/.gitignore
vendored
@ -1,3 +0,0 @@
|
||||
gallery-dl/*.sqlite3
|
||||
gallery-dl/log.txt
|
||||
Artists
|
@ -1,2 +0,0 @@
|
||||
https://coomer.su/fansly/user/373278686784266240 # petitesweettreat
|
||||
https://coomer.su/onlyfans/user/petitesweettreatx # petitesweettreat
|
@ -1 +0,0 @@
|
||||
https://gofile.io/d/hN07YD # koi_s3
|
@ -1,101 +0,0 @@
|
||||
https://kemono.su/patreon/user/7631527 # 1pala
|
||||
https://kemono.su/patreon/user/2553129 # 3000KRW
|
||||
https://kemono.su/fantia/user/33396 # 89189
|
||||
https://kemono.su/patreon/user/9919437 # afrobull
|
||||
https://kemono.su/patreon/user/64056488 # aimii # Gofile/Mega
|
||||
https://kemono.su/fanbox/user/79889714 # aimii # Gofile/Mega
|
||||
https://kemono.su/patreon/user/79103965 # airexelart
|
||||
https://kemono.su/patreon/user/47823294 # aizalter
|
||||
https://kemono.su/patreon/user/916405 # akomni # Mega/Bowlroll
|
||||
https://kemono.su/fanbox/user/355065 # asanagi
|
||||
https://kemono.su/patreon/user/68007805 # astolfofofofo
|
||||
https://kemono.su/fanbox/user/246189 # atya
|
||||
https://kemono.su/fantia/user/3959 # bee
|
||||
https://kemono.su/fanbox/user/39123643 # belko
|
||||
https://kemono.su/fanbox/user/9016 # bginga
|
||||
https://kemono.su/fantia/user/2279 # blendy
|
||||
https://kemono.su/patreon/user/23156942 # bulgings # Gofile/Mega
|
||||
https://kemono.su/fantia/user/83679 # canan
|
||||
https://kemono.su/fanbox/user/115051 # custom_udon
|
||||
https://kemono.su/patreon/user/3161935 # derpixon # Twitter/rule34video/Newgrounds
|
||||
https://kemono.su/patreon/user/881792 # diives
|
||||
https://kemono.su/fanbox/user/848240 # dikko
|
||||
https://kemono.su/fanbox/user/76971870 # f2k2
|
||||
https://kemono.su/fanbox/user/18542541 # gensui
|
||||
https://kemono.su/patreon/user/42571183 # gonorego18
|
||||
https://kemono.su/patreon/user/2963401 # greatm8 # Gdrive/Mega/Dropbox/Catbox
|
||||
https://kemono.su/patreon/user/16112298 # gweda
|
||||
https://kemono.su/patreon/user/27143068 # h-tmimi_mimi
|
||||
https://kemono.su/fanbox/user/6570768 # haku3490
|
||||
https://kemono.su/patreon/user/51087112 # hoay
|
||||
https://kemono.su/fanbox/user/7662302 # hoay
|
||||
https://kemono.su/fanbox/user/641955 # horosuke
|
||||
https://kemono.su/fanbox/user/70050825 # houk1se1
|
||||
https://kemono.su/fanbox/user/24164271 # ie
|
||||
https://kemono.su/fanbox/user/82713435 # initial_a
|
||||
https://kemono.su/fantia/user/7 # jack_dempa
|
||||
https://kemono.su/fantia/user/7281 # jaxmmd
|
||||
https://kemono.su/fanbox/user/3039847 # jefflink0113
|
||||
https://kemono.su/patreon/user/17913091 # jtveemo
|
||||
https://kemono.su/patreon/user/16092177 # jxh33
|
||||
https://kemono.su/patreon/user/19627910 # kamuo
|
||||
https://kemono.su/fanbox/user/273185 # kase_daiki # Rule34
|
||||
https://kemono.su/patreon/user/75612846 # koi_s3
|
||||
https://kemono.su/fanbox/user/5037829 # kouseki
|
||||
https://kemono.su/fanbox/user/35317214 # kow
|
||||
https://kemono.su/fanbox/user/1472682 # lingonberry67
|
||||
https://kemono.su/fanbox/user/30057736 # lolibicciisland
|
||||
https://kemono.su/fanbox/user/59147542 # lolikaku
|
||||
https://kemono.su/fanbox/user/58854726 # lolinyan
|
||||
https://kemono.su/patreon/user/15873007 # lvl3toaster
|
||||
https://kemono.su/patreon/user/31211919 # mafavam
|
||||
https://kemono.su/fanbox/user/17151277 # mamimi
|
||||
https://kemono.su/patreon/user/12281898 # mana
|
||||
https://kemono.su/fanbox/user/4107959 # mantis-x
|
||||
https://kemono.su/patreon/user/3295915 # maplestar
|
||||
https://kemono.su/fanbox/user/11851339 # meme432
|
||||
https://kemono.su/fanbox/user/60070044 # miyako-omty
|
||||
https://kemono.su/patreon/user/7117825 # mofumerchant
|
||||
https://kemono.su/patreon/user/46694450 # moloko_o0
|
||||
https://kemono.su/fanbox/user/3316400 # msmspc
|
||||
https://kemono.su/patreon/user/35150295 # nagoonimation
|
||||
https://kemono.su/fanbox/user/59470435 # najar
|
||||
https://kemono.su/fantia/user/44506 # naomin
|
||||
https://kemono.su/fanbox/user/68174048 # neet-23-neet3
|
||||
https://kemono.su/patreon/user/11039562 # neko_nsfw
|
||||
https://kemono.su/fanbox/user/83425233 # nekoma
|
||||
https://kemono.su/fanbox/user/104409 # nekoworks
|
||||
https://kemono.su/fantia/user/26637 # ngon
|
||||
https://kemono.su/fantia/user/8565 # norigoro # Rule34 (nori_gorou)
|
||||
https://kemono.su/patreon/user/76363800 # pinksama
|
||||
https://kemono.su/fanbox/user/17312525 # poper
|
||||
https://kemono.su/fanbox/user/19417472 # poriuretandayo
|
||||
https://kemono.su/patreon/user/12440319 # ratatatat74
|
||||
https://kemono.su/fanbox/user/25724486 # sakamata
|
||||
https://kemono.su/patreon/user/21597627 # shikou
|
||||
https://kemono.su/fanbox/user/17829534 # shinkiart
|
||||
https://kemono.su/patreon/user/8693043 # shirakami
|
||||
https://kemono.su/fanbox/user/49759620 # simao
|
||||
https://kemono.su/fanbox/user/11229342 # sincostan # Rule34 (sincos)
|
||||
https://kemono.su/fanbox/user/9459043 # siu
|
||||
https://kemono.su/fanbox/user/49494721 # soso
|
||||
https://kemono.su/fanbox/user/59115126 # suicakoubou
|
||||
https://kemono.su/patreon/user/219523 # suoiresnu
|
||||
https://kemono.su/patreon/user/84051096 # t1kosewad
|
||||
https://kemono.su/fantia/user/13743 # taka84
|
||||
https://kemono.su/fantia/user/104882 # tararatarako
|
||||
https://kemono.su/patreon/user/58918584 # tararatarako
|
||||
https://kemono.su/patreon/user/11558931 # thenaysayer34
|
||||
https://kemono.su/fanbox/user/34834956 # thenaysayer34
|
||||
https://kemono.su/patreon/user/5564244 # theobrobine
|
||||
https://kemono.su/patreon/user/755183 # thiccwithaq
|
||||
https://kemono.su/fanbox/user/5694 # tn_0926
|
||||
https://kemono.su/fanbox/user/96824586 # tutuj
|
||||
https://kemono.su/fanbox/user/12713181 # utatanelolicoco
|
||||
https://kemono.su/patreon/user/6906148 # vgerotica
|
||||
https://kemono.su/patreon/user/49965584 # vicineko
|
||||
https://kemono.su/patreon/user/7093152 # waero
|
||||
https://kemono.su/patreon/user/2605299 # waterring
|
||||
https://kemono.su/gumroad/user/7902156048183 # yapi
|
||||
https://kemono.su/patreon/user/8931030 # yapi
|
||||
https://kemono.su/patreon/user/4747714 # yeero
|
File diff suppressed because it is too large
Load Diff
@ -1,56 +0,0 @@
|
||||
#!/usr/bin/bash
|
||||
|
||||
IGREEN="\033[0;92m" # Intense Green
|
||||
IYELLOW="\033[0;93m" # Intense Yellow
|
||||
NO_COLOR="\033[0m" # Text Reset
|
||||
|
||||
trap interrupt_function INT
|
||||
|
||||
interrupt_function() {
|
||||
rm -f to_download_*.txt
|
||||
exit 1
|
||||
}
|
||||
|
||||
setup_test() {
|
||||
[[ -d ./Artists ]] || mkdir ./Artists
|
||||
rm -rf ./gallery-dl/*.sqlite3 ./gallery-dl/log.txt ./Artists/* || exit 1
|
||||
}
|
||||
|
||||
download() {
|
||||
input_file="$1.links"
|
||||
|
||||
if [[ ! -f $input_file ]]; then
|
||||
echo -e "${IYELLOW}$input_file doesn't exist${NO_COLOR}"
|
||||
exit 1
|
||||
fi
|
||||
|
||||
cp $input_file to_download_$1.txt
|
||||
|
||||
for ((n=0;n<5;n++)); do
|
||||
gallery-dl --config ./gallery-dl/config.json --input-file-delete to_download_$1.txt
|
||||
|
||||
if [ ! -s to_download_$1.txt ]; then
|
||||
echo -e "${IGREEN}file empty${NO_COLOR}"
|
||||
rm to_download_$1.txt
|
||||
break
|
||||
fi
|
||||
echo -e "${IYELLOW}file not empty${NO_COLOR}"
|
||||
|
||||
if [ $(ping -qc 3 hopeless-cloud.xyz > /dev/null 2>&1) ]; then
|
||||
echo -e "${IYELLOW}no internet${NO_COLOR}"
|
||||
exit 1
|
||||
fi
|
||||
echo -e "${IGREEN}has internet${NO_COLOR}"
|
||||
done
|
||||
|
||||
[[ $(hostname) != \s\a\t\a\n ]] && cp ./gallery-dl/archive-${$1,,}.sqlite3 /data/backup
|
||||
|
||||
if [ -s to_download_$1.txt ]; then
|
||||
exit 1
|
||||
# exit with some kind of error
|
||||
# service should then send error and fitting message to ntfy
|
||||
fi
|
||||
}
|
||||
|
||||
[[ $(hostname) == \s\a\t\a\n ]] && setup_test
|
||||
download $1
|
@ -1,77 +0,0 @@
|
||||
{
|
||||
"extractor":
|
||||
{
|
||||
"base-directory": "./Artists",
|
||||
"archive": "./gallery-dl/archive.sqlite3",
|
||||
|
||||
"rule34":
|
||||
{
|
||||
"archive": "./gallery-dl/archive-rule34.sqlite3",
|
||||
|
||||
"filename": "{md5}.{extension}",
|
||||
"directory": ["{search_tags}", "Rule34"]
|
||||
},
|
||||
|
||||
"kemonoparty":
|
||||
{
|
||||
"archive": "./gallery-dl/archive-kemono.sqlite3",
|
||||
|
||||
"filename": "{hash}.{extension}",
|
||||
"directory": ["{user}", "Kemono"]
|
||||
},
|
||||
|
||||
"coomerparty":
|
||||
{
|
||||
"archive": "./gallery-dl/archive-coomer.sqlite3",
|
||||
|
||||
"filename": "{hash}.{extension}",
|
||||
"directory": ["{user}", "Coomer"]
|
||||
},
|
||||
|
||||
"gofile":
|
||||
{
|
||||
"archive": "./gallery-dl/archive-gofile.sqlite3",
|
||||
|
||||
"filename": "{id}.{extension}",
|
||||
"directory": ["{id}", "Gofile"]
|
||||
},
|
||||
|
||||
"atfbooru": {
|
||||
"archive": "./gallery-dl/archive-atfbooru.sqlite3",
|
||||
|
||||
"filename": "{md5}.{extension}",
|
||||
"directory": ["{search_tags}", "ATFBooru"]
|
||||
}
|
||||
},
|
||||
|
||||
"downloader":
|
||||
{
|
||||
"part-directory": "/tmp",
|
||||
"rate": "10M",
|
||||
"retries": 5,
|
||||
"timeout": 10
|
||||
},
|
||||
|
||||
"output":
|
||||
{
|
||||
"ansi": true,
|
||||
|
||||
"log": {
|
||||
"level": "info",
|
||||
"format": {
|
||||
"debug" : "\u001b[0;37m{name}: {message}\u001b[0m",
|
||||
"info" : "\u001b[1;37m{name}: {message}\u001b[0m",
|
||||
"warning": "\u001b[1;33m{name}: {message}\u001b[0m",
|
||||
"error" : "\u001b[1;31m{name}: {message}\u001b[0m"
|
||||
}
|
||||
},
|
||||
|
||||
"logfile": {
|
||||
"path": "./gallery-dl/log.txt",
|
||||
"mode": "w",
|
||||
"format-date": "%Y-%m-%dT%H:%M:%S",
|
||||
"level": "debug"
|
||||
}
|
||||
}
|
||||
}
|
||||
|
Reference in New Issue
Block a user